Royal Wedding 1935 - Bride on her way to Buckingham Palace
Lady Alice Montagu Douglas Scott in the royal glass coach as she drove through the London streets from Grosvenor Place to Buckingham Palace where she would marry Prince Henry, Duke of Gloucester in the Private Chapel. The wedding on 6 November 1935 was supposed to be held in Westminster Abbey but the death of the brides father meant that the event was downscaled. Date: 1935

In this evocative photograph, Lady Alice Montagu Douglas Scott, dressed in her bridal finery, makes her way through the bustling streets of London towards Buckingham Palace in the elegant glass coach. The year is 1935, and the occasion is the wedding of Lady Alice to Prince Henry, Duke of Gloucester. Originally planned to take place at the grand Westminster Abbey, the wedding was forced to be downscaled following the untimely death of Lady Alice's father. The glass coach, a traditional mode of transportation for British royals on their wedding day, adds an air of regality and grandeur to the scene. The bride, with her veil covering her face, appears serene and composed as she is escorted through the crowded streets, surrounded by well-wishers and onlookers. The spectacle of the royal procession draws a large crowd, with people lining the streets to catch a glimpse of the bride and groom as they make their way to the Private Chapel at Buckingham Palace. The marriage of Lady Alice and Prince Henry was a significant event in British royal history, and despite the unexpected turn of events, the day was still a memorable one. The Duke and Duchess of Gloucester went on to have a long and happy marriage, with Lady Alice becoming a beloved figure in British society.
